It has the distinction of being Spokane's longest continuously run hotel through those 108 years. [2] The Ridpath reopened as the Ridpath Club Apartments in March 2018. The building offers the first micro apartments available in the city, which are essentially a converted hotel room designed to be affordable housing units or workforce housing. [3]

The district comprises most of inner Spokane. All but one of its 84 precincts are within the Spokane city limits (precinct 3000, with 8 voters, is just outside them). [1] The district's legislators are state senator Marcus Riccelli and state representatives Natasha Hill (position 1) and Timm Ormsby (position 2), all Democrats. [2]
